The Secret to Purchasing a New Automobile on a Budget (Part 1)

Automobile purchases for most individuals represent the second largest purchase the average person will make besides their home. Numerous articles have been written on how to get prepared when purchasing an automobile.  I want to present to you some money saving secrets that I have learned from being in the business for more than thirty-five years.
 After you have completed your research and selected the model that you desire.  The next step is for you is to research the trim levels. Why the trim levels? Because the average buyer over spends on standard equipment located in these trim levels. This leads them to purchasing more equipment on their vehicle than they will ever use and spending hundreds or even thousands of dollars unnecessarily. Here’s an example, a Chevy Malibu has the following trim levels available LS, LT, and LTZ .  All manufacturers have models with similar trim levels. Each trim level represents a group of equipment that will come standard in the package.  Now the question is, what are your equipment must haves? When I ask buyers this question my general response is , “I want it loaded”.  I’ll then ask, what is loaded? The general response is power windows, power door locks, cruise control, leather, sunroof and a dvd player.
Here’s how to save money, purchase the LS trim level that comes standard with power windows, power door locks, and cruise control thereafter, add the leather, sunroof, and dvd thru an aftermarket company. Most aftermarket equipment comes with a warranty that’s similar to the manufacturer’s warranty.  To get a comparable equipped vehicle out of stock you will have to purchase a LTZ trim level.  If you compare the price of the LTZ trim level to the one equipped with aftermarket accessories, you’ll save thousands of dollars and have the model and equipment you enjoy most.
